[Building Sakai] Scheduler worker not running
Daniel Merino
daniel.merino at unavarra.es
Fri Feb 20 06:01:50 PST 2015
Hi everybody,
We have found a weird issue about jobscheduler worker. In my test
server, the worker is running fine and the logs show the runner working.
I paste the logs:
/2015-02-20 12:56:49,076 DEBUG QuartzScheduler_Worker-3
org.sakaiproject.component.app.scheduler.NavigableEventLogListener.jobExecutions
- Trigger Fired: [trigger:
org.sakaiproject.component.app.scheduler.ScheduledInvocationManagerImpl.runner,
trigger description: , start: Fri Feb 20 12:52:49 CET 2015, end: null,
job:
org.sakaiproject.component.app.scheduler.ScheduledInvocationManagerImpl.runner,
job description: , class:
org.sakaiproject.component.app.scheduler.jobs.ScheduledInvocationRunner]//
//
//2015-02-20 12:56:49,076 DEBUG QuartzScheduler_Worker-3
org.sakaiproject.component.app.scheduler.NavigableEventLogListener.jobExecutions
- Job Executing: [name:
org.sakaiproject.component.app.scheduler.ScheduledInvocationManagerImpl.runner,
description: , class:
org.sakaiproject.component.app.scheduler.jobs.ScheduledInvocationRunner]//
//
//2015-02-20 12:56:49,076 DEBUG QuartzScheduler_Worker-3
org.sakaiproject.component.app.scheduler.jobs.ScheduledInvocationRunner
- SQL: SELECT INVOCATION_ID, INVOCATION_TIME, COMPONENT, CONTEXT FROM
SCHEDULER_DELAYED_INVOCATION WHERE INVOCATION_TIME < ?
NOW:20150220115649076//
//
//2015-02-20 12:56:49,077 DEBUG QuartzScheduler_Worker-3
org.sakaiproject.component.app.scheduler.NavigableEventLogListener.jobExecutions
- Job Executed: [name:
org.sakaiproject.component.app.scheduler.ScheduledInvocationManagerImpl.runner,
description: , class:
org.sakaiproject.component.app.scheduler.jobs.ScheduledInvocationRunner]//
//
//2015-02-20 12:56:49,132 DEBUG QuartzScheduler_Worker-3
org.sakaiproject.component.app.scheduler.NavigableEventLogListener.jobExecutions
- Trigger Completed: [trigger:
org.sakaiproject.component.app.scheduler.ScheduledInvocationManagerImpl.runner,
trigger description: , start: Fri Feb 20 12:52:49 CET 2015, end: null,
job:
org.sakaiproject.component.app.scheduler.ScheduledInvocationManagerImpl.runner,
job description: , class:
org.sakaiproject.component.app.scheduler.jobs.ScheduledInvocationRunner,
execution result: 0]/
However, in our production environment, this runner is not called. The
previous log lines are not present. The only log traces of Scheduler in
catalina.out are these ones:
/2015-02-20 14:49:56,213 DEBUG
QuartzScheduler_QuartzScheduler-sakai2a_MisfireHandler
org.sakaiproject.component.app.scheduler.ConnectionProviderDelegate -
quartz getConnection()
2015-02-20 14:50:18,515 DEBUG QuartzScheduler_QuartzSchedulerThread
org.sakaiproject.component.app.scheduler.ConnectionProviderDelegate -
quartz getConnection()/
This issue is affecting to the Peer Assessment feature. The assessments
that students must grade are not available at any time, so we have
disabled the feature in production until we manage to fix it.
I don't know why the Scheduler is not working for us. I have tried a
complete build and redeploy of Sakai 2.9.2 and the issue remains.
If somebody has some idea about it, I would thank to know it.
Thanks in advance.
Best regards.
--
Daniel Merino Echeverría
daniel.merino at unavarra.es
Gestor de E-learning - Centro Superior de Innovación Educativa.
Tfno: 948-168489 - Universidad Pública de Navarra.
-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://collab.sakaiproject.org/pipermail/sakai-dev/attachments/20150220/7cec8a05/attachment.html
More information about the sakai-dev
mailing list